This print showcases a panel from the renowned "Polyptych of the Glorification of the Holy Trinity" by Jean Bellegambe. Created between 1509 and 1515, this masterpiece is housed in the Musee de la Chartreuse in Douai, France. The panel depicted here portrays abbots, offering a glimpse into the religious hierarchy during the Northern Renaissance. The painting exudes an air of solemnity as it captures these high-ranking ecclesiastical figures with meticulous attention to detail. Each abbot is adorned in traditional vestments, donning mitres and holding croziers - symbols of their authority within the church. Their distinct tonsures further emphasize their devotion to God. Surrounded by celestial angels and an ethereal orb representing divinity, these abbots are positioned against a richly colored background that adds depth and grandeur to the composition. Bellegambe's skillful use of oil on panel brings forth vibrant hues and intricate textures that enhance every element within this artwork.
